Visa Programs Comparison
Qatar (3 pathways)
| Program | Type | Min Income |
|---|---|---|
| Work Residence Permit | skilled-worker | €455/mo |
| GCC Resident Work Visa | regional-agreement | — |
| Freelancer Visa | self-employment | €2,275/one-time |
Bahrain (2 pathways)
| Program | Type | Min Income |
|---|---|---|
| Golden Residency (Permanent) | investor | — |
| Self-Sponsored Investor Visa (2/5/10yr) | investor | — |

Professions Compared
Qatar
| Profession | Salary |
|---|---|
| Software Engineer | €5,692/mo |
| Cybersecurity Specialist | €4,838/mo |
| AI Engineer | €5,692/mo |
| Doctor | €7,115/mo |
| Dentist | €5,692/mo |
Bahrain
| Profession | Salary |
|---|---|
| Software Engineer | €4,000/mo |
| AI Engineer | €4,500/mo |
| Doctor | €5,000/mo |
| Hotel Manager | €2,750/mo |
| Cybersecurity Specialist | €3,750/mo |
